A captivating new trailer has just been released for The Wild Robot, a visually stunning and emotional-looking CG-animated film from DreamWorks Animation. Take a look above.

This much-anticipated adaptation of Peter Brown’s critically acclaimed and award-winning novel brings to life the enchanting journey of a robot, a ROZZUM unit 7134 known as Roz, who finds herself stranded on a deserted island. To survive, Roz must adapt to her new, harsh environment, forging unlikely friendships with the island’s wildlife and eventually becoming the adoptive mother of an orphaned gosling.

The star-studded voice cast features  Lupita Nyong’o (Us, the Black Panther franchise) as Roz, Pedro Pascal (The Last of Us, The Mandalorian) as Fink the fox, Catherine O’Hara (Schitt’s Creek) as Pinktail the opossum, Bill Nighy (Living, Love Actually) as Longneck the goose, Kit Connor (Heartstopper, Rocketman) as Brightbill the gosling, and Stephanie Hsu (Everything Everywhere All at Once, The Fall Guy) as Vontra, a fellow robot impacting Roz’s island life. Plus, Mark Hamill (Star Wars franchise), Matt Berry (What We Do in the Shadows), and Ving Rhames (Mission: Impossible films).

The film is written and directed by three-time Oscar nominee Chris Sanders, known for his work on How to Train Your Dragon, The Croods, and Lilo & Stitch. Producer is Jeff Hermann, renowned for his contributions to The Boss Baby 2: Family Business and the Kung Fu Panda franchise.

The original book by Peter Brown, first published in 2016, quickly soared to the top of the New York Times bestseller list and has since expanded into a beloved trilogy, including The Wild Robot Escapes and The Wild Robot Protects.

The Wild Robot will be in Australian cinemas on September 19th and US cinemas on September 27th.
